Working with digital agencies and software development firms, while often necessary for business growth, requires a strong ethical framework. For businesses rooted in Islamic principles, ensuring that your partnerships align with these values is paramount. This isn’t just about avoiding forbidden categories; it’s about fostering transparency, fairness, honesty, and responsible innovation. So, how do you navigate the landscape of digital agencies while upholding ethical considerations?
1. Due Diligence: Beyond the Surface
Just as we’ve discussed in reviewing Codecreators.ca, thorough due diligence is your first line of defense.
- Review Their Portfolio Critically: Go beyond just looking at pretty designs. Ask about the purpose of the projects. Were they for ethical businesses? Did they promote positive societal values? For instance, if an agency primarily showcases work for gambling sites or interest-based financial products, that would be a clear ethical red flag.
- Scrutinize Their “About Us” and Values: Do they publicly state any ethical commitments or corporate social responsibility initiatives? While not a guarantee, it provides insight into their internal culture.
- Check Their Partnerships and Clients: Are they transparent about who they work with? If they tout Fortune 500 clients, try to identify if those companies operate within ethical boundaries.
- Investigate Their Team Culture (if possible): Do they promote a diverse and inclusive work environment? Are employees treated fairly? Sites like Glassdoor can sometimes offer anonymous insights.
2. Contractual Clarity and Transparency (Avoiding Gharar and Riba)
Islamic finance and business principles emphasize avoiding gharar (excessive uncertainty or ambiguity) and riba (interest). While direct interest might not be in a software development contract, lack of clarity can lead to gharar.
- Clear Scope of Work: Ensure the Statement of Work (SOW) is meticulously detailed, outlining every deliverable, feature, and functionality. Ambiguity leads to scope creep and potential disputes.
- Transparent Pricing: Insist on a clear breakdown of costs. Avoid situations where fees are vague or tied to unknown variables. If a project is time and materials, ensure hourly rates are agreed upon upfront and tracked transparently.
- Payment Milestones: Structure payments based on tangible deliverables or completed project phases, rather than arbitrary dates, to ensure you’re paying for value delivered.
- Ownership of Intellectual Property (IP): Clearly define who owns the code, designs, and other intellectual property created during the project. It should typically belong to the client.
3. Purpose-Driven Technology: Ensuring Halal Outcomes
The technology you build or use should serve a halal purpose and not contribute to anything forbidden.
- Project Screening: Before engaging an agency, critically evaluate the purpose of your own project. Will the software or digital platform promote:
- Ethical Trade: Facilitating honest transactions, transparent pricing, and fair business practices.
- Beneficial Knowledge: Educational platforms, research tools, skill-building applications.
- Community Welfare: Tools for social good, charitable initiatives, healthcare access.
- Productivity & Efficiency: Tools that streamline operations for ethical businesses.
- Content and Functionality: Ensure the agency understands that the platform or software they build will not contain or facilitate:
- Gambling, adult content, promotion of non-halal products (alcohol, pork, etc.).
- Content that is slanderous, deceptive, or promotes immoral behaviour.
- Mechanisms that exploit users (e.g., predatory lending features, deceptive advertising).
- Data Privacy and Security: Upholding user trust and privacy is an ethical imperative. Ensure the agency follows best practices for data security and complies with relevant privacy regulations (e.g., GDPR, PIPEDA in Canada).
4. Fair Dealing and Collaboration
- Honest Communication: Maintain open and honest communication with the agency throughout the project. Avoid misrepresenting requirements or expectations.
- Respectful Conduct: Treat agency personnel with respect and fairness, recognizing their expertise and effort.
- Timely Payments: Fulfil your financial obligations promptly as per the agreed-upon contract. Delaying payments without cause is unethical.
- Feedback and Improvement: Provide constructive feedback and allow for iterations. Recognize that development is an iterative process.
By diligently applying these principles, businesses can ensure that their digital transformation efforts are not only successful but also align with their ethical and Islamic values, fostering trust and building a foundation for sustainable, permissible growth.
0.0 out of 5 stars (based on 0 reviews)
There are no reviews yet. Be the first one to write one. |
Amazon.com:
Check Amazon for How to Work Latest Discussions & Reviews: |
Leave a Reply